Abstract
Alzheimer´s disease is a neurodegenerative pathology characterized by extracellular accumulation of senile plaques, intracellular appearance of neurofibrillary tangles and neuronal loss. The amyloid beta-peptide soluble oligomers may have an important role in the Alzheimer´s disease pathology. The current diagnostic procedures of Alzheimer´s disease are difficult and are made in an advanced stage. Immunosensors can serve as novel diagnostic tools for Alzheimer´s disease. The combination of highly selective immunosensors with electrochemical techniques offers the possibility to perform sensitive analyses. In this work, an electrochemical immunosensor for β-amyloid peptide detection in biological fluids will be presented.
